Step-by-step explanation

Given the expression


f(x)=2x^2-3x+5

The remainder when it is divided by x-1 can be seen below.


\begin{gathered} r=2(1)^2-3(1)+5 \\ r=2-3+5 \\ r=4 \end{gathered}

Answer: 4
